Thanks guys, it definitely feels good to be in the first coats of primer.

I started block sanding last night with 180. Finished 2 doors & half of the roof (sorry, no pics). After the first round of block sanding is complete I will spray another coat of 2k and then block sand again with 400/600. I'll try to snap some photos next time I am in the shop. Brandon
